The VE table isn't coming in right. I have an idea as to why. Look at the injector data:
https://deatschwerks.com/collections.../35u-01-0060-8
It appears to me that the GM calibration is wrong compared to the General one. From what I've done so far, graphically with Fusion 360, the General data Offset table is a GM offset. The General is likely the more accurate of the two. If so that'll explain some of the difficulties getting fueling correct. I'll have my conversion solved by tomorrow.

Yeah definitely getting up there in cylinder airmass. I can compensate, but first are you sure that you want to be running so much boost without an intercooler? I know you can turn on WMI, but what if that fails? I'd recommend 10psi tops for this. If not that's fine I'll start scaling the tune.
